Abstract

Background: The present study was conducted with the objective of assessing major factors that affect the reproductive performance and disorders of dairy cows in Rajshahi region. Methods: A cross-sectional study was conducted during the period from January 2014 to June 2015. Data on herd size, feed quality, breeding, grazing, management system, reproductive disorders, age at puberty, age at firs calving, post-partum heat period, service per conception, days open and calving interval of 500 cows were collected from farm owners by administering a questionnaire. We recorded the important diseases contacting farmers by mobile phone and visiting the farms. The effect of farm size, rearing system, feed quality and preventive measure on reproductive performance were evaluated by analysis of variance and Duncan multiple range test. Unpaired T-test was used to compare the reproductive performance according to breeding. Chi-square test was used to compare between two categories of a dichotomous outcome.. Results: The age at puberty, age at first calving, post-partum heat period, service per conception, days open and calving interval were 26.42±0.22 m, 35.48±0.22 m, 121.85±3.48 days, 1.93±0.04, 136.80±3.57 days and 401.04±3.94 days, respectively. Farm size had significant effect (P<0.05) on all reproductive traits (RT) except on service per conception and days open. The best reproductive performance (RP) was found in small size farm, good quality of feed, AI breeding method and preventive measure by veterinarian. Among the disorders, anoestrus, abortion, repeat breeding, retained placenta were most prevalent followed by dystocia, mastitis, vaginal prolapse, pyometra, metritis, uterine prolapse, milk fever, and still birth. The highest prevalence of reproductive disorders (RD) was found in intensive rearing system (39.8%). The prevalence of all RDs was higher in artificially inseminated cows (59.6%) than those bred by natural service (19.0%). Conclusion: The study revealed a lower RP of dairy cows and higher prevalence of RDs. The better reproductive performance was recorded in small than large and medium farms. Good quality of feed should be offered to dairy cow for better reproductive performance. Artificial insemination should also be preferred than natural service for better reproductive performance. Measures to control reproductive diseases should be undertaken in large herds and intensive housing system.
